Salary

Base: $81,600.00 - $122,400.00 USD; Bonus/Equity: Eligible for Medtronic Incentive Plan (MIP); Benefits: Health, Dental, Vision, 401(k), Tuition Assistance

Skills & Requirements

Must-have

  • Bachelor's degree or advanced degree
  • 2 years related experience for bachelor's
  • Onsite work minimum 5 days per week
  • Experience transitioning manual to automated systems
  • Ability to diagnose PLC-controlled systems

Nice-to-have

  • Experience in regulated medical device industries
  • Familiarity with Lean Manufacturing or Six Sigma
  • Knowledge of GMP, FDA, or ISO regulatory requirements
  • Strong problem-solving skills with data-driven mindset
  • Experience with CAD software like SolidWorks
